Overcoming store blocks with BuyForMe

I learned that many US stores, including big names like Lululemon, Nike, or Sephora, often block international credit cards or automatically decline orders that they suspect are going to a shipping hub. This is where I found the BuyForMe service to be a lifesaver. Instead of me struggling with the checkout, I simply told comGateway what I wanted.

Through their proxy shopping service, they bought the Iridescent Gradient wristlet on my behalf using a US domestic payment method. The biggest benefit was the peace of mind; it is the safest way to guarantee an order doesn't get cancelled by a sensitive merchant system. We often forget that having a US address is only half the battle; having a US-based buyer is the other half.

Navigating import duties and Belgian taxes

One thing I always tell my friends in Brussels is to remember the import duties and customs tax. In Belgium, we have to account for VAT on items coming from outside the EU. Even with the Belgian 21% VAT, the total cost was still much lower than the 2026 "boutique" prices I was seeing locally for imported US exclusives.
